Transaction 7b2f23cdbe569b764adc70986f32a67df925614e4f22c27d879d4f92536a9388

2 Input
2 Outputs
  • 7b2f23cdbe569b764adc70986f32a67df925614e4f22c27d879d4f92536a9388:0
  • value  2491659
    address  18wEMg44su9iiHkjFCo3Tv6Q1EwirnPnoY
  • 7b2f23cdbe569b764adc70986f32a67df925614e4f22c27d879d4f92536a9388:1
  • value  956305
    address  3Pb89YdLF6vj7GfNKoe5UkMsqogAWjcXLy